Maxime Lobry is a scholar working on Electrical and Electronic Engineering, Biomedical Engineering and Molecular Biology. According to data from OpenAlex, Maxime Lobry has authored 14 papers receiving a total of 585 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Electrical and Electronic Engineering, 10 papers in Biomedical Engineering and 2 papers in Molecular Biology. Recurrent topics in Maxime Lobry’s work include Fiber Optic Sensor Technology (12 papers), Photonic and Optical Devices (12 papers) and Plasmonic and Surface Plasmon Research (9 papers). Maxime Lobry is often cited by papers focused on Fiber Optic Sensor Technology (12 papers), Photonic and Optical Devices (12 papers) and Plasmonic and Surface Plasmon Research (9 papers). Maxime Lobry collaborates with scholars based in Belgium, Canada and Italy. Maxime Lobry's co-authors include Christophe Caucheteur, Médéric Loyez, Ruddy Wattiez, Eman M. Hassan, Maria C. DeRosa, Karima Chah, Erik Goormaghtigh, Marc Debliquy, Fu Liu and Jacques Albert and has published in prestigious journals such as Optics Letters, Optics Express and Biosensors and Bioelectronics.
